Partner Kevin Schulz was quoted in a Law360 article published on May 6, 2014, titled “Forced Clippers Sale Could Cost NBA If Sterling Resists.” The article explained challenges that the National Basketball Association (NBA) could face in a trial against Los Angeles Clippers Owner Donald Sterling should a forced sale of the team take place. Schulz was quoted saying, “The NBA ultimately probably has the upper hand because the owners willingly accept the rules of the game, and the rules of the game give the commissioner broad authority to regulate matters in the best interest of the league.”
